Manchester United ahead of City in the race to sign brilliant Monaco star: report

Manchester United Football Club will be hoping for a few signings that can turn them into perennial title challengers once again. The Red Devils are now in the hands of executive vice chairman Edward Woodward, and he has been tasked with securing signings.

One man whom the Old Trafford club have been heavily linked with is AS Monaco’s Fabinho. The versatile Brazilian was part of the side that blitzed Ligue 1 this year, as well as making it into the semi-finals of the Champions League.

However, it looks as though the French champions are a side that are going to get dismantled a lot sooner than we imagined. A report from 101 Great Goals claims that Manchester United, not City, lead the race to sign Fabinho this summer.

In their article, they quoted verified journalist Hesham Bilal-Hafiz, who claims an ‘impeccable source’ has told him that Manchester United are leading the charge at this point in time.

This is a rumour that has some real weight behind it all of the sudden. The 23-year-old is a brilliant little player whom I have no doubts that Mourinho loves – most notably due to his versatility.


In terms of where he’d fit into the team, I reckon his best position on the pitch is a holding midfield role. In a trio alongside Paul Pogba and Ander Herrera, it’d be the perfect blend of defensive diligence, technical ability and sheer talent, and it is a combination that definitely excites.
